CI note — snapshot flake in Pellwick UI suite.

Symptom: button and modal snapshots fail nondeterministically on the shard runners. Cause: font rasterization differs between runner images; not a product bug. Fix in flight: pin the render image and regenerate baselines. Do not block the cut on these failures. Regenerated baselines came from this run.

pipeline stamp: htk9_608b8770b

Action item (P2): Add input debouncing to the Scanwright barcode integration. The outage on shift change occurred because rapid duplicate scans created conflicting inventory mutations faster than the reconciler could resolve them. Future maintainers should treat scanner input as untrusted and rate-limited by default. The debounce design proposal and the incident timeline are recorded on the internal page below.

wiki page, hawep-fajop: https://jira.tolvaqsys.internal/projects/projects/pages/pages

Before promoting the Lanthorn map-tile prefetcher to production, verify that the warm-cache ratio on the Velmora staging cluster has held above 92% for six consecutive hours. Confirm the prefetch queue drains fully after the synthetic load test, and that no tiles are fetched outside the configured bounding regions. If either check fails, page the Cartage team lead before proceeding. Record the verification outcome in the rollout log, referencing the exact build below.

session token of kahag-bawip = htk6_729d08

# Q3 Cash-Flow Forecast (Managers Only)

Welcome aboard! Quick picture: receipts from the Brindlehurst contract land in week five, so expect a lean first month. Payables are steady, but the Orvale tooling invoice hits mid-quarter. Net position stays positive if collections hold at 92%. Nothing scary, just tight timing. The thinking behind these numbers is summarised just below.

management briefing: Headcount on the Belix team goes from 60 to 93 by the end of November. Gross margin on Belix came in at 23 percent against a plan of 47 percent.

## Migration Strategy — Lumenkart Orders Service

We dual-write during the expand phase, backfill via the Driftwell job runner, then flip reads behind a flag. No table locks: all DDL goes through the online migration shim. Rollback is a flag flip plus a reverse backfill, nothing destructive until the contract phase a week later. Batch sizing matters here. The backfill tuning constants below were validated on the staging replica.

constants for yafog-hawep:
RATE_LIMITS = {
    "aldeth": 722,
    "tamix": 452,
}